Output 52a6038560735bc00d51bb19278f40a90bdbf40de642e0c3ca50636fd9f88c27:106

value
86589
script pubkey
OP_0 OP_PUSHBYTES_20 84230d4b401fc44720c522c1220758ed8aa371ca
address
bc1qss3s6j6qrlzywgx9ytqjyp6cak92xuw24km5ew
transaction
52a6038560735bc00d51bb19278f40a90bdbf40de642e0c3ca50636fd9f88c27
spent
true